Duval County, Texas Electricity Overview

Duval County generates 97.99 megawatt hours per capita each year, making it the 63 highest county out of 254 counties for production per capita in Texas.

The average monthly residential electricity bill in Duval County is 26.01% lower than the US average monthly residential bill.

With a population of 10,001 citizens, Duval County is the 2486th most populated county in the US.

Ranking 110th out of 3221 counties in wind power production in the country, Duval County has a total yield of 979,948 megawatt hours from wind power.

The county is the 575th highest producer of electricity in the country out of 3221 counties, producing 979,948 megawatt hours.

Duval County generates 97.99 megawatt hours per resident of the county from renewable fuel sources. This makes Duval County the 42nd highest ranking county out of 254 counties for renewable production per capita in the state.

Duval County, Texas Details

Power Plant Fuel Types, Emissions & Pollution Factors

Around 0 kilograms of CO2 emissions are released in Duval County due to electricity use. More telling of the county's emissions reality is the per citizen CO2 emission amount. Currently that amount stands at 0 kilograms of CO2 emissions, which results in the county being the 190th highest county in Texas for CO2 pollution per capita. Wind makes up 100.00% of the fuel types used for electricity production in Duval County. Duval County has one electricity producing plant.

Duval County, Texas Net Metering

Of the 53 electric companies in Duval County, only one of them report that they offer net metering crediting. The state of Texas has highly restricted state level net metering legislation.

Energy Loss

The average energy loss for electricity companies in Duval County is 4.47%. This includes data from 20 companies, including Reliant Energy, Direct Energy, and Nueces Electric Cooperative. The national average energy loss is 2.45%. This earned Duval County a rank of 144th best in Texas out of 254 counties.
